This Bee Monument is the first UK sculpture to be made entirely of firearms. With a strong anti-violence message, it is currently touring Derbyshire throughout December and will soon be in Matlock.

The Bee Monument is dedicated to Greater Manchester and hopes to address violence issues and get the UK talking.

Standing at 11 feet tall, it is an imposing sculpture, and is sure to spread the anti-violence message across Derbyshire and beyond.
